Spurs transfer news: Tottenham to increase Alderweireld’s price to £40m

Daniel Levy is set to increase the selling price of Toby Alderweireld, according to the Telegraph.

The Belgian is out of a contract at the end of next season and has a release clause of £25m, which expires on Friday (h/t Telegraph).

Levy is a tough negotiator and the report claims that he will not sell the Belgian for less than £40m if the defender’s release clause is not activated by Friday.

Alderweireld is one of the best defenders in the Premier League and has been linked with Manchester United (h/t Telegraph).

AS Roma are also keen on the defender, however, they cannot afford his wages or the fee that Tottenham want, according to the report.

The 30-year-old is currently with Tottenham for the pre-season Asia tour and was named as the captain in our win over Juventus.

United keeping their options open

United are also interested in Harry Maguire but have made Alderweireld their back-up should they fail to land the Leicester City star (h/t Telegraph).

Maguire was one of the most impressive defenders from outside the top six clubs last season and is now a regular for England too.
